Job Summary
We are seeking an experienced Clinic Supervisor to join our team! You will oversee a team of clinic staff and perform other duties as assigned. In addition, you will be responsible for meeting with staff, addressing concerns, and helping conduct training and development of existing and new staff members. The ideal candidate has a strong understanding of clinic flow, multi-tasking, and strong interpersonal skills to manage a team.
Responsibilities
- Conduct regular meetings with staff
- Oversee training and development of new and existing staff
- Ensure compliance with state and federal regulations
- Provide strong leadership and guidance to staff in regards to clinic policy and procedures.
Qualifications
- Previous experience as a Clinic Supervisor is desired
- The required licensing/certification to perform this role
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Deep understanding of clinic policies and regulations
- Demonstratable ability to manage others, including handling scheduling and problem-solving
About Las Vegas Spine & Pain Center
At Las Vegas Spine & Pain Center, the team of board-certified neurologists and interventional pain management specialists provides comprehensive pain management and neurocritical care to adults at three convenient locations in Las Vegas, Nevada.
The practice takes a unique, patient-centric approach to treatment that emphasizes custom care. Pain is a complex condition that varies from person to person. Instead of prescribing one-size-fits-all solutions, the team makes time to understand each individual’s symptoms and goals.
At Las Vegas Spine & Pain Center, people can receive diagnosis and treatment of various musculoskeletal problems, including back pain, acute and chronic neck pain, motor vehicle accidents, and work injuries.
Whenever possible, the team uses minimally invasive measures, such as spinal cord stimulation, nerve blocks, joint injections, and trigger point injections.
The on-staff providers are some of the best in the field and have extensive training that allows for lasting and positive treatment outcomes. What’s more, the team accepts most types of insurance, ensuring easy access to care.
